In January, Elie Tahari announced his collaboration with Emmy Rossum on a handbag to compliment his Spring 2011 collection. The bag is called the “Emmy” bag and it will hit stores this spring, but if you pop into any Elie Tahari boutiques you will find select styles.
Emmy’s handbag collection is very classical, traditional, and timeless. In addition, a portion of all proceeds will go to Safe Horizon, the largest victims’ services agency in the United States, serving over 250,000 children, adults, and families affected by crime and abused throughout New York City each year. The “Emmy” bag is available in four different styles and luxurious materials which include soft glove leather, natural raffia, and metallic leather with contrast stitching.

The "Emmy Bag"
All of the handbags are lined in chic cotton canvas, have functional inside pockets, easy top closure and available in natural, black, white, mushroom, yellow, and washed metallic with yellow contrast stitching. They are also adorned with a hanging metal hardware plate detail.
The “Emmy” bag will be will retail from $398-$798 and will be sold at Elie Tahari Collection stores, Bloomingdale’s, Bergdorf Goodman, Neiman Marcus, and Saks Fifth Avenue.
